PhpStorm:如何自动下载在远程/挂载驱动器上创建的文件

时间:2016-06-09 05:47:11

标签: linux laravel phpstorm samba opensuse

问题:

是否有可能"观看"我的工作区中的特定文件夹是否有新文件并自动下载到我的本地项目文件夹? 我更喜欢只使用PhpStorm的解决方案,如果可能的话,但我对Linux也没问题!

情况:

我在几个不同的项目中使用PhpStorm 2016.1.1 for Windows 8.1。其中一些项目是使用Laravel开发的,这是一个非常好的PHP框架。

我的所有项目都由Git克隆到我的局域网中的Open SU​​SE工作区服务器上。

我使用"从现有文件创建项目"导入每个项目;功能和选择选项"文件可通过网络共享或已安装的驱动器访问"。

我使用Samba创建了已安装的驱动器。

只要我继续在PhpStorm开发,一切都像魅力一样。保存的文件会自动上传到我的工作区,因此我可以非常轻松地在浏览器中调试我的PHP项目。

问题:

Laravel提供了一个非常好的命令行工具,名为" artisan"。除了其他功能之外,此工具还可以为项目创建特定的类,如事件,作业,迁移,种子等。 当然,在命令行中创建的文件在PhpStorm中是不可见的,因为在我从工作区手动开始下载之前,它们不在我的本地项目文件夹中。

1 个答案:

答案 0 :(得分:2)

我不知道它是否会对你有帮助,但PhpStorm有一张类似功能的票:WI-1284

这是大约6岁,所以我不认为这很快就会到来。也许还有另一种解决方案。

这有助于同步远程主机:configuring-synchronization-with-a-web-server